In the world of marine engineering and ship operations, understanding the various systems on a vessel is crucial for ensuring safety and efficiency. One such system that plays a vital role in maintaining the integrity of a ship's hull is the bilge system. The term direct bilge suction refers to a method used to remove water from the bilge, which is the lowest compartment on a ship where water often collects. This process is essential for preventing flooding and maintaining stability during a voyage.The bilge water can accumulate due to several reasons, including leaks, rainwater, or operational processes. If left unchecked, this water can pose a significant risk to the vessel's buoyancy and overall safety. Therefore, the implementation of direct bilge suction is critical. This method allows for the direct removal of bilge water through dedicated pumps that are specifically designed to handle the challenges presented by contaminated water, which often contains oil and other pollutants.The operation of direct bilge suction involves several key components. Firstly, the bilge pumps must be properly installed and maintained to ensure they function effectively when needed. These pumps are typically located at the lowest point of the bilge, allowing them to efficiently draw in water. Additionally, the piping systems connected to the pumps must be free of obstructions to facilitate smooth water flow.When a ship is in operation, the crew must regularly monitor the bilge levels to determine when direct bilge suction is necessary. This proactive approach helps in managing the water levels and prevents any potential hazards. Moreover, the crew must also be trained in the proper procedures for operating the bilge pumps and handling the discharge of bilge water in compliance with environmental regulations.One of the primary advantages of direct bilge suction is its efficiency. By directly accessing the bilge water, the pumps can quickly remove large volumes of water, minimizing the risk of flooding. Furthermore, this method reduces the time and labor involved in manually removing water, allowing the crew to focus on other essential tasks.However, there are challenges associated with direct bilge suction. For instance, the presence of oily water in the bilge requires careful consideration, as it is subject to strict environmental regulations. Ships must have oil-water separators installed to treat the bilge water before it is discharged overboard. Failure to comply with these regulations can result in severe penalties and damage to the marine environment.In conclusion, the concept of direct bilge suction is integral to the safe operation of a vessel. It not only helps in managing bilge water effectively but also plays a significant role in ensuring the ship's stability and safety. As maritime technology continues to evolve, so too will the methods used for bilge management, but the fundamental principles behind direct bilge suction will remain a cornerstone of marine engineering practices. Understanding and mastering this concept is essential for anyone involved in ship operations, as it directly impacts the vessel's performance and safety during its journeys at sea.
